## Contrast Audit — Onboarding

The Duskwell contrast audit scans every screen in the Pellwick suite against WCAG AA thresholds. Findings are write-once; reviewers annotate, never edit. Security angle: the scanner runs headless with read-only app credentials, but audit results themselves are sensitive pre-release. Results persist to the `a11y_findings` database. To review stored findings locally, connect with the string below.

replica DSN, bagaf-bagep: mssql://praion_svc:7RJjXrE@db-3c46.halixcorp.internal:5432/zorix

## Releases

Tarnbuckle pins every dependency to an exact version. No ranges, no wildcards. Lockfile changes require a separate PR with a changelog entry. Release builds fail if the lockfile drifts from the manifest. Support: if a customer reports a version mismatch, check the pinned lockfile in the release tag first. All release artifacts must verify against the key below.

deploy key for yadup-badug: bky6_rLH3qD

## Changelog — Catalog cache defaults changed

As of release 12.4, the Mercantia catalog service no longer invalidates cache entries on every SKU write. Invalidation now batches on a short interval, which cut origin load by roughly a third in staging without observable staleness complaints. Please review dashboards after rollout. The new defaults shipped are as follows.

config for bahof-tahaf:
WENDOR_LOG_LEVEL=debug
WENDOR_METRICS_HOST=metrics.wendor.lumiclabs.internal
WENDOR_POOL_SIZE=4